Description
Standing a hand over twelve feet, this massive man has skin the color of
dusty turquoise. Shoulders broad for a human, but average for stormish kind
frame arms marked with corded muscle from bare biceps to massive hands. His
waist is slightly trim, though it bears the mark of years of hard labor
rather than devoted sculpting. Legs proportionally larger than his arms base
his countenance, clearly a source of strength for much of his movement. A
face marked by a bold forehead, high cheeks and narrow nose is framed by a
medium-length beard. His hair, a dark seaweed green, is pulled back from his
hair in a short warriors tail, framing his indigo blue eyes.
His garb is a mix of plate, leather and chain. Older, but well cared for
steel sheathes his torso, forearms, upper and lower legs, while
leather-backed chain guards his joints. The armor itself is bare of much
adornment, save for small jaguars and phoenix facing each other in repeating
patterns around the various trim points. His weapons are similarly
workmanlike, but well maintained, with special care paid to the matching
bastard sword and cutlass sheathed over his shoulder. Looking closer at this
large figure, it is clear that...

Early Life, and a Change of Plans

I remember the smell of the smoke hitting my nose before I rounded the bend.
Based on the mix of burning pitch and horsehair, I feared the worst. I nudged
my skiff towards the shore, using the currents lift as it came around the
muddy outcropping. A covered wagon, pulled up to the shore for evening, was
smoldering in the afternoon sun. Paddling hard, I came to the beach,
springing forth with my docking hook in hand, but I needn't have bothered.
Whoever had done this was gone, leaving death in their wake. It looked to be
a peddler family, and the man and his wife had died with their backs to the
wagon.
Looking around the little beach, I caught sign of cheap iron and warg-fur
fletched arrows, and knew there could be little doubt it had been orcs.
Frustration welled in me: I was a bit over a hundred, and ready to enroll in
the academy for warriors training the next season. Perhaps if I had pushed
myself and learned early, I could have followed their trail and made sure
they did not live to cause more pain. I knew it was a hollow thought - I
could not best a party of seasoned orcish raiders. But I wanted to do more,
and made a promise to myself that I would go to the academy as soon as I
could.
It was as I was wading back to my skiff that I heard the muffled cries. I
remember hurrying to the wagon, and finding nothing. Shokai only know how I
caught glimpse of the cloth protruding from the wagon seat, but when I traced
its source, I found an infant human child coughing and crying. Gathering her
up in my arms, I took back to my skiff and paddled down river to Seven Pines.
No one there could take her in, and I felt torn. I did not know the world
well, my family had moved far away, and my own home was deep beneath the
Tears where I harvested river oysters and the occasional salvage operation. I
was forced to make a choice, and feeling the trembling of the child, I could
not turn her to strangers. I made residence in Seven Pines that night, and
found work as a local ferryman. It would change my life.
The Interlude of Love

The local farmers and townsfolk were kind with parenting advice, and Valair
had a happy childhood - not knowing her name, I named her for my mother, and
my clan - I felt, and still do, that Valair Brightspray is a fitting moniker
for any lady, stormish or human. I used the money I had saved for my academy
entrance fees to purchase a small cottage and hire a neighbors daughter who
had also recently birthed to act as her nurse.
Being a ferryman, mostly from Seven Pines to Shepard's Green, with the
occasional run down to Easthaven, was an exercise in patience. At times I
found solace in the manual labor and reading the river, but every time I
would ferry a peacekeeper scout going up river toward the known entrance to
the underdark, I felt a level of sadness that I did not do more to aid. Every
paladin I brought to the edge of the Lake near the dwarven ruins and the
great Fortress, I felt a twinge of shame that I had not taken up arms. But I
had made a choice - I took Valairs well-being and upraising on myself, and I
did not regret this path that I had dedicated myself to.
Years passed and Valair grew to womanhood. Given the difference in human and
stormish lifespans, I did not change much. Yet still from the earliest words,
she would call me River Father - the thought still brings me a great sense of
warmth and peace. When she married at seventeen, I believed perhaps I would
get to realize my academy dreams. She had a child of her own at twenty, and I
was set to move on before the child grew attached to my presence - not that I
would abandon her by any means, but I would embrace the road I had sought
those years before.
The Interlude, Continued

It was not yet meant to be. Her husband took ill one day, and I went to
Voralian to hire a healer. I knew time was of the essence, and was relieved
to find an acolyte of the Angels Wings willing to make the trip. As we moved
back towards Seven Pines, we were impeded at the bridge by a beggar
beseeching for charity. The healer went to grant him succor, and as he did I
caught sight of a grubby green hand reaching around the priest's belt. My
reach being longer than the charlatan calculated, I grabbed the figure easily
by it's emaciated waist - as the robes fell back, it was clear that the
creature was a goblin.
I was angry, and I brought the creature up to eye level. Repent, I bade it,
pray to the gods of light, stop this thievery - you will find the succor you
need then. I meant the words as I said them, I truly did. The cur spit in my
eye and told me Id do nothing, and we both knew it. The fear I felt for
Valair's husband, and the callousness of the creature I knew felt no remorse,
and I snapped its neck. I knew I was breaking the law, but I could not let
him victimize anyone else, and so I did.
Valair's husband died shortly thereafter, and she was devastated. She did not
ask it of me, but I could feel how much she needed me now, with a newborn of
her own. And so I stayed for another two decades. Again this was laced with
the sadness of death, but with much joy, for I found great satisfaction in
wearing the mantle of river father.
A Bright Future

Fast forward some now. Valair was an older woman, now a successful weaver in
Seven Pines, and her son Dain (named after me, I am still honored) had moved
across the world to find fortune and knowledge. With Valairs blessing - and
instance, praise the Jaguar I raised such a strong woman - I left Seven
Pines, ready for the academy just shy of my two hundredth birthing day.
My muscles had become strong, long and lean from the paddling and guiding
over the years. I found the sword to be a fine match. It is a weapon of both
power and finesse, and will require my utmost devotion, which appeals to me.
The graceful nature of combat, when bent to training or a righteous cause,
provides me solace much as my days on the river did, and yet this time I can
know deep within my bones that I am not standing aside.
Given what happened with the goblin, and so many years before with Valairs
parents, I knew my life was was meant for the Brigade. I am not one to stand
by when duty calls, and now that my duty to family had been completed, I was
ready.
I had grown relishing the Jaguar and the Phoenix, as did many of our kind,
and yet as I came towards completing my training, I felt drawn to the
Spearmaiden. Her value of dedication and drive for what I believe is right
resounds with my soul, and I am of mind to go to her ruins of holiness when I
am properly blooded against the darkness.
